Chicken tikka masala is a dish of chunks of roasted marinated chicken in a spiced curry sauce. The sauce is usually creamy and orange-coloured. This is a quick and easy version of the dish.
Ingredients
- 2 onions, finely chopped
- 4 chicken breasts, cubed
- 1 red chilli
- 3 cm piece of ginger
- a handful of fresh coriander, chopped
- 3 garlic cloves, sliced
- 300 g tikka paste
- sal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
- 400 g chopped tomatoes
- 250 ml plain yoghurt
- juice of 1 lemon
- flat bread to serve
- Tzatziki
- 250 ml plain yoghurt
- a handful of fresh mint, chopped
- juice of 1 lemon
- 1/2 cucumber, seeds scraped and grated
Method
This quick chicken tikka recipe is perfect for a week-night dinner.
1. In a saucepan heat oil over medium heat, then add the onion, chicken, chilli, ginger, coriander and garlic and fry for 5 minutes.
2. Stir in the tikka paste and fry for 1 minute or until blended. Season and add the tomatoes and 125 ml (½ c) water. Reduce the heat and simmer for 30 minutes.
3. With two forks shred the chicken in the pan. Remove from the heat, stir in the yoghurt, lemon juice and season with salt and pepper.
4. Tzatziki Combine the yoghurt, mint and lemon juice. Add the grated cucumber, season to taste and stir. Serve with flat bread.
